According to analysis shared by CEX.IO, long-term holding continues to be a defining strategy in the cryptocurrency market. The “diamond hands” metric measures the percentage of a digital asset’s supply that has remained inactive for extended periods, typically over one year. This indicator provides valuable insight into investor sentiment, particularly during phases of market uncertainty.
